I have a 2019 C43 with AMG PE and love this car. Its a company car and I have to turn it in October. We get new cars every 4 years. Last time...back in 2019... I was looking at the M340i XDrive and the AMG C43. This time I cant see why I would not go M340i XDrive. The LCI M340i with idrive 8 looks great, the 6 cylinder B58 engine is proven to be one of the best engines BMW has ever made, and the ZF 8 speed transmission is legendary. Plus, I just saw where BMW was ranked #1 by Consumer Reports on Quality. On the flip side...my beloved V6 biturbo is now a 4 cylinder and I hear Mercedes having a terrible time programming the 9 speed transmission....plus...now there is no AMG PE on the C43. So please help me...I love my 2019 C43 but it seems the 2023 C43 has lost 2 cylinders, its PE, and went up in price? Plus, from what I have seen...Im not confident that the 2023 C43 could match the 0-60 of the M340i XDrive. It looks like the M340i....will walk away from the 4 cylinder C43. Like embarrass it. Am I missing something. Help me stay with the C43....but frankly...that M340i Xdrive looks like it has the clear win. Help!

Separately, for all of you with custom orders, I recommend comparing the final build sheet with your originally input order. The dealership and I had input two (non-critical) options in the build and submitted as such (along with the rest which were critical). The final build did NOT include the two non-critical ones and the dealership was never notified of this change by MBUSA. After some digging around, the answer we got from MBUSA was "factory constraints". I can live without those two (my 212.2 E63S doesn't have those either) but it is still annoying that there was no notification.

The two items were:
1. 581 - 3-zone automatic climate control.
2. U80 - 115V outlet.

The U80 was the more important one because that would have made it a true go-anywhere GT.

They were standalone add-ons. I did the 3-seat bench instead of the executive rear seat package. Apparently, the executive rear seat packages do NOT have this problem but would be good to hear whether you get them or not. My current thinking is that either the chips needed for those electronics were prioritized for the ones with the Executive Seat pack or there was an issue with the molding pieces that did not allow for the standalone options to be added.
